Join volunteer naturalists on a field experience that builds on the Dragons & Damsels slideshow program and search for those colorful gems flying over ponds and streams. Learn how to observe dragonflies and their damselfly cousins, including their acrobatic flying, huge multi-faceted eyes, convoluted mating schemes, and behavioral quirks. Bring your binoculars and camera!
